On Wed, 2010-02-10 at 14:45 +0100, Dennis Guhl wrote: > Timo Sirainen schrieb: > > On Wed, 2010-02-10 at 13:40 +0100, Dennis Guhl wrote: > >> When you go to ~/Maildir/cur/ to remove messages (as dave intend) > >> dovecots indexes will indeed be affected. But it will cause no > >> trouble beside throwing an entry in the log. > > > > It shouldn't even log anything. Dovecot's Maildir code was built so that > > it expected there to be other non-Dovecot MUAs accessing and changing > > the Maildir. Only recently I added maildir_very_dirty_syncs=yes setting > > where it assumes it's the only thing accessing maildir to improve > > performance. > > Am I wrong or did you remove the log entry? > IIRC it was there in the past.
If you saw a log entry it happened because of something else, not simply because you deleted a file from cur/ or new/.
